At Snowdown Train Station, you'll find the essentials well-covered even if it lacks some modern conveniences. Though there is no ticket office, the station is equipped with accessible ticket machines to collect tickets purchased online, located conveniently by the entrance to platform 1. Travel assistance is prioritized with the provision of induction loops tailored for individuals with hearing impairments, and help points are available for further guidance.
While the station is unstaffed, assistance isn't far away. On-train staff are prepared to lend a hand and help with boarding or alighting. For travelers needing extra support, a mobile Assistance Team is on standby; they can be deployed or taxi arrangements made to ensure you reach a fully staffed station.
Keep in mind that the station does not offer step-free access and amenities are somewhat limited. For those planning longer waits, it's useful to know that there are no waiting rooms, toilets, refreshment facilities, or shops within the station. Therefore, it's wise to plan accordingly before your arrival.
Navigating beyond Snowdown is quite straightforward thanks to its reliable transport links. For visitors heading to and from Dover, buses are located promptly in Aylesham Road, opposite the postcard landmark. Similarly, buses travel toward Canterbury, using the same road's bus stop situated by the post box.
Further details on local bus services and connections can be explored through printable guides made available here. This ensures that even those new to the area can move seamlessly from train to local transit.

Although relatively small, Shepreth station provides various essential amenities ensuring a comfortable travel experience. Let's take a closer look at what you can expect when you visit Shepreth train station.
Though Shepreth station lacks a formal ticket office, ticket machines are conveniently available for all your ticketing needs, including online ticket collection. These machines are also equipped to provide discounts for Disabled Persons Railcard holders, ensuring accessibility for all travelers. Departure screens and announcement systems keep passengers informed, while help points are strategically placed on platforms for additional assistance when needed.
Accessibility is a key focus at Shepreth, with step-free access provided to both platforms through separate entrances. However, note that further assistance might be required for access between trains and platforms. If needed, staff-operated ramps are available, and a mobile assistance team is on hand to ensure seamless boarding. For those planning a trip, it's wise to arrive about 20 minutes before the train's departure.
Shepreth station offers direct train connections to a variety of popular destinations. Frequent services run to bustling city centers such as Cambridge and London Kings Cross, making it an ideal boarding point for both local and long-distance travelers. Other popular routes include journeys to Royston, Letchworth Garden City, and Stevenage.
Onward travel from Shepreth station is well-supported with local bus services and taxis, ensuring an easy transition from train to other modes of transport. For updated bus schedules and rail replacement service details, travelers can consult the station's Onward Travel Information Map.
